Click into the "Initials" text box under the "Personalize your copy of Microsoft Office" section. Type your initials. Click the "OK" button. Your initials will now appear in the document anytime you use an option on the "Review" tab such as adding a new comment or deleting a word.
Placing of initials on each page of a document or an agreement means placing of brief identification mark of yourself conveying thereby that the said person has read each of the said pages and further this prevents from adding pages later on after the document has been legally executed.

Hyphenated Last Name Monogram For an individual with a hyphenated last name, begin with the first name initial, followed by the two last name initials, and end with the middle name initial. The two last name initials (center) will be larger.
The First Name is also your given name, the name given to you by your parents at birth. The Initial is normally used for the middle names, and you write them as initials rather than the actual name. The Last Name is also your surname or family name, the name of your clan or affiliated family.
